About the Role
As a Senior DevOps Engineer at Lendflow, you'll work with the Head of DevOps on the infrastructure behind our lending platform — AWS environments that serve financial advisors, lenders, and borrowers.
Day-to-day work includes containerized applications on ECS, Terraform-managed infrastructure, and GitHub Actions deployments.
You'll be hands-on with incident response, database and search operations, and collaborating with engineering teams across production, QA, DR, and sandbox.
Security, identity, and SOC 2 are part of the job alongside the rest of DevOps — IAM, secrets, vulnerability scanning, and audit support — not a separate function.
Key Duties & Responsibilities
• Manage and optimize AWS infrastructure including ECS, Lambda, RDS/Aurora, S3, and other core services across production, QA, staging, and disaster recovery environments
• Maintain Infrastructure as Code using Terraform to provision and manage cloud resources, ensuring consistency across environments
• Design and maintain CI/CD pipelines using GitHub Actions for automated testing, building, and deployment of containerized applications
• Monitor system performance and reliability using CloudWatch and related observability tools, identifying and resolving bottlenecks
• Participate in on-call / incident response, troubleshooting production issues and following through on root-cause analysis
• Support database and search operations for MySQL/Aurora, Redis, and OpenSearch, including scaling, backups, and operational incidents
• Implement security and compliance practices including IAM least-privilege, secrets lifecycle, vulnerability scanning (e.g.
Tenable), and hands-on SOC 2 work (controls, evidence, audit support)
• Manage identity and access with Okta (SSO, MFA, joiner/mover/leaver) in coordination with HR and device management
• Automate operational workflows using Python/Bash and existing internal tooling to reduce manual work
• Collaborate with engineering teams on deployments, integration issues, and infrastructure guidance
• Manage DNS and email infrastructure as needed (Route53, SES, SPF/DKIM/DMARC)
• Document processes and runbooks for operations, incident response, DR tests, and knowledge sharing
• Contribute to DR testing, log review, and cost/lifecycle planning (version upgrades, right-sizing)
